FMCG REVENUE TO GROW 7-9% IN FY24 ON HIGH VOLUMES: CREDIT RATING AGENCY

Revenue of the fast moving consumer goods (FMCG) sector is expected to grow 7-9% in 2023-24, slightly slower than the 8-9% clip of the past two fiscal years, even as volume growth is set for a rebound on rural demand, as per Crisil. After subdued volume growth in the past two fiscals at 1-3%, the sector is likely to record a 4-6% volume expansion this fiscal, supported by gradual recovery in rural demand, and steady urban demand. Product realisations are expected to be range-bound – even moderating in a few categories – this fiscal because of price cuts in certain products where raw material prices have moderated, as per the rating agency. Revenue growth in the past two fiscals was driven by higher realisations. (ICE NEW DELHI)
